The 6 best Microsoft Teams add-on categories
Microsoft Teams already does the calling, chat, and meetings. These are the categories teams add on top of Teams Phone — ranked by how much they change day-to-day call outcomes, not by who has the flashiest app-store listing. We list categories rather than specific products so you can shortlist what fits in the Teams app store, with one concrete pick for the category that matters most.
| # | Add-on category | What it does & what to look for |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Live call translation — [TalkTool](/ai-call-translation-for-microsoft-teams) | An AI interpreter joins your Microsoft Teams Phone call over the phone and translates both sides in real time — 60+ languages, ~1–2 second turns, live transcript saved with an AI summary. No Teams integration, nothing for your caller to install. |
| 2 | Call recording + AI notes & summaries | Records calls, transcribes them, and writes summaries or action items. Look for clear consent controls, accurate speaker separation, and exports that land in the channels and tools your team already uses. |
| 3 | CRM / contact sync | Connects Teams Phone to your CRM so calls auto-log and contact history pops on connect. Look for two-way sync, click-to-dial from records, and support for the CRM you actually run. |
| 4 | Analytics + QA / coaching | Adds dashboards beyond the built-in Teams call analytics and call quality reports, plus call scoring and coaching workflows. Look for the metrics your team is judged on and review tools managers will use. |
| 5 | Scheduling / booking | Turns inbound interest into booked time and syncs to Outlook and a shared calendar. Look for two-way calendar sync, time-zone handling, and automated reminders to cut no-shows. |
| 6 | SMS / business messaging | Adds text follow-up and reminders alongside the call. Look for templates, opt-out handling, and a shared inbox so the whole team sees the thread. |
